Ranburne
Ranburne has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$49,167. Population has declined 8% since 2000. 18%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 33%. Median home value has more than doubled since 2000, reaching $150,000. With a median age of 44.9, the population is older than the US median of 38.8.

How many people live in Ranburne, Alabama?
Ranburne, Alabama has about 422 residents according to the 2020 American Community Survey.
What is the median household income in Ranburne, Alabama?
The typical household in Ranburne, Alabama earns about $49,167 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.
Is Ranburne, Alabama expensive?
In Ranburne, Alabama, the median home is worth about $150,000, and the typical rent is about $914 a month.
How educated are people in Ranburne, Alabama?
About 18.5% of adults age 25 and over in Ranburne, Alabama hold a bachelor's degree or higher.
What is the poverty rate in Ranburne, Alabama?
About 9.1% of people in Ranburne, Alabama live below the federal poverty line.
